It depends on your interests. If antiquities, Ephesus might be the place to visit.
With 12 days, Istanbul, Cappadocia region, and Ephesus(vicinty) can be a workable itinerary, flying between destinations... Are you including travel time to and from Turkey?

It will be way to cool for the beach or boating. So:
Turkey is famous for Roman ruins. Google.
Turkey is famous for Christian sites. You can follow in the steps of St Paul. Google
Cappadocia is full of interesting Christian ruins in caves.
